Job Description

Immigration Paralegal

Saul Ewing LLP is seeking an experienced employment-based immigration paralegal to join its team. The immigration paralegal will be responsible for preparing USCIS petitions and applications, gathering and organizing supporting documentation, managing their own caseload, and maintaining direct communication with clients and visa beneficiaries. This role requires strong attention to detail, the ability to work independently, and full ownership of assigned matters from start to finish.

Essential Functions And Job Responsibilities
  • Prepare and file employment-based immigrant and nonimmigrant petitions, including but not limited to H-1B, L-1, TN, O-1, PERM, I-140, I-526E and I-485 applications.
  • Draft forms, support letters, and compile application packages in accordance with USCIS, DOL, and consular requirements.
  • Gather and organize supporting documentation from clients and visa beneficiaries.
  • Serve as a point of contact for employers and foreign nationals throughout the case lifecycle.
  • Respond to client inquiries and provide regular updates on case progress.
  • Ensure timely filing of petitions and applications, including RFE and audit responses.
  • Accurately record billable time and case activity in accordance with firm procedures.
  • Work closely with attorneys, legal assistants, and administrative staff to ensure a coordinated approach to client service.
